Transaction 2df6031942b48cd0c7623a5e973389d6f808fff31f71489b21aa72a25a67e00a
1 Input
1 Output
-
2df6031942b48cd0c7623a5e973389d6f808fff31f71489b21aa72a25a67e00a:0
- value
- 31323914
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 00c3a1e5307d900cddfad81cff4a2795aa8e894e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1153Mn78qfjZHmsXo6DcVVptUGgQ6hf3eP